Output 215dd8e91e26389bb8a66eabb3a3a3d42b5eb646b0374a0eb536d5c69b10b39d:14

value
6600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b25395a2c5cd8c3b5bb4f7afa0c81fde8dded6ba OP_EQUAL
address
3HwvLF5Kow9ddQy68VDc7zoTXJhtD9mD7e
transaction
215dd8e91e26389bb8a66eabb3a3a3d42b5eb646b0374a0eb536d5c69b10b39d
spent
true